/*
* Number of loss intervals ( RFC 4342 , 8.6 .1 ) . The history size is one more than
* NINTERVAL , since the ` open ' interval I_0 is always stored as the first entry .
*/
# define NINTERVAL 8
# define LIH_SIZE (NINTERVAL + 1)
/**
* tfrc_loss_interval - Loss history record for TFRC - based protocols
* @ li_seqno : Highest received seqno before the start of loss
* @ li_ccval : The CCVal belonging to @ li_seqno
* @ li_is_closed : Whether @ li_seqno is older than 1 RTT
* @ li_length : Loss interval sequence length
*/
struct tfrc_loss_interval {
u64 li_seqno : 48 ,
li_ccval : 4 ,
li_is_closed : 1 ;
u32 li_length ;
} ;
/**
* tfrc_loss_hist - Loss record database
* @ ring : Circular queue managed in LIFO manner
* @ counter : Current count of entries ( can be more than % LIH_SIZE )
* @ i_mean : Current Average Loss Interval [ RFC 3448 , 5.4 ]
*/
struct tfrc_loss_hist {
struct tfrc_loss_interval * ring [ LIH_SIZE ] ;
u8 counter ;
u32 i_mean ;
} ;
